Who is Alan Knight?
Alan Edward Knight MBE is a former English footballer turned manager. He holds the record for the most appearances for a single club by a goalkeeper, having played 683 league games for Portsmouth between 1978 and 2000; this superseded Peter Bonetti's record of exactly 600 goalkeeping appearances for Chelsea. He helped Portsmouth to the 1992 FA Cup semi final which they lost on a penalty shootout to Liverpool.
